Stonyhurst College is a co-educational Roman Catholic independent school, adhering to the Jesuit tradition, [2] [3] on the Stonyhurst Estate, Lancashire, England. It occupies a Grade I listed building. [4] The school has been fully co-educational since 1999.

Stonyhurst College. Stonyhurst College as a school dates back to 1593 when its antecedent, the Jesuit College at St Omer, was founded in Flanders to educate English Catholics. The history of the present school buildings dates as far back as 1200 AD.
Stonyhurst College, Roman Catholic school for boys in Lancanshire, Eng., conducted by the Jesuits. It originated in a college for English boys founded at Saint-Omer (France) in 1593, later moved to Bruges and then to Liège. In 1794 it moved into its present home, Stonyhurst Hall.
